In programming, conditions are statements that are either true or false. there are many different ways to write conditions in python, but some of the most common ways of writing conditions just compare two different values. Conditional statements in programming, also known as decision making statements, allow a program to perform different actions based on whether a certain condition is true or false. they form the backbone of most programming languages, enabling the creation of complex, dynamic programs.
